Charles E. Sprague

Banker, President Union Dime Savings Bank

Centurion, 1900–1912

Full Name Charles Ezra Sprague

Born 9 October 1842 in Nassau, New York

Died 21 March 1912 in New York (Manhattan), New York

Buried Flushing Cemetery, Flushing, New York

Proposed by George Alexander and E. B. Van Winkle

Elected 1 December 1900 at age fifty-eight

Century Memorial

We are always interested in what the youthful heroes of the Civil War did with the long lives that awaited some of them. Our fellow member, Charles Ezra Sprague, who died as president of the Union Dime Savings Bank, was severely wounded at Gettysburg, and serving through the war, finished as brevet colonel of New York Volunteers. A college man, with a decided taste for figures and for business, he entered the Union Dime Savings Bank in 1870, and became its president in 1892. He was the author of many improvements in bank accounting, and of books upon the same topic.
